Stoke by Clare is a pretty and highly regarded village. Picturesque cottages and houses surround the village green and local services include a pub, post o昀케ce, shop and parish church. The village is also home to Stoke College, an independent school and nursery. A wider range of facilities are available at the small market town of Clare.

A charming one bedroom period property situated on the village green within this sought after village on the South Suffolk border. The property enjoys beautifully presented living accommodation and off-road parking and generous gardens.

INTERIOR Entrance into the cosy SITTING ROOM a characterful space featuring a log burner set on a tiled hearth, perfect for creating a warm and inviting atmosphere. KITCHEN comprising a range of modern wall and base units under ample worktops, with space for appliances. Door leading to the SHOWER ROOM finished with a contemporary suite including WC, walk-in shower and vanity sink unit. A staircase leads from the sitting room to the FIRST FLOOR BEDROOM A spacious double bedroom with bespoke wall-to-wall wardrobes providing excellent storage.

EXTERIOR The property is approached via a generous driveway providing off-road parking. To the rear, the private garden features a paved patio, ideal for Alfresco dining and steps leading up to a low-maintenance Astroturf lawn surrounded by established flower beds.
